12 killed in contested border region in Sudan

By AFP
May 18, 2021

JUBA: Twelve civilians have been killed in a contested oil-rich border region claimed by Sudan and South Sudan in what local government officials said on Monday was a massacre by nomadic herdsmen. The attack took place early Sunday at a village some 64-km east of the main town in Abyei, a disputed region under UN protection since South Sudan gained independence in 2011.
